How Can You Gain Back Muscle Weight With Diabetes?
A DiabetesTeam Member asked a question 💭

When my husband's A1C was going up, he lost a lot of muscle weight. We are still working on his numbers which are getting better. Any suggestions on how he can gain some of that muscle back? He has started to go to the gym. Protein shake or Juven? Any help appreciated.
